Verse 1
This oracle came to Jeremiah during King Jehoiakim’s reign (609-598 B.C.) after the Babylonians had begun to invade Judah (Jeremiah 35:11). 2 Kings 24:1-2 reads, "In his [Jehoiakim’s] days Nebuchadnezzar king of Babylon came up and Jehoiakim became his servant for three years; then he turned and rebelled against him [in 602 B.C]. And the LORD sent against him bands of Chaldeans, bands of Syrians, bands of Moabites, and bands of Ammonites. So He sent them against Judah to destroy it . . ." This seems to be the setting for what follows. The year was probably 602 or 601 B.C. (cf. Jeremiah 12:7-13).
